"We are not like Moses, who would put a veil over his face to keep the Israelites from gazing at it while the radiance was fading away. But their minds were made dull, for to this day the same veil remains when the old covenant is read. It has not been removed, because only in Christ is it taken away. Even to this day when Moses is read, a veil covers their hearts. But whenever anyone turns to the Lord, the veil is taken away. Now the Lord is the Spirit, and where the Spirit of the Lord is, there is freedom. And we, who with unveiled faces all reflect the Lord's glory, are being transformed into his likeness with ever-increasing glory, which comes from the Lord, who is the Spirit."
 
Here is an amazing passage!

There are folks with dull minds who have a veil over their hearts and are unable to perceive the Lord's glory.

But we, who have embraced Jesus Christ as our savior, have no veil over our hearts. God reveals his glory to us and we are free to see his glory.

We see the Lord's glory in our brothers and sisters who reflect his glory as they are transformed into his likeness!

Such an amazing passage! Such an amazing reality! Such an amazing God of glory!
